Livre meaning
Livre is a French word that translates to "book" in English. It is a commonly used word in the French language and is often used in everyday conversations. If you are learning French, it is important to know how to use the word livre correctly in a sentence. Here are some tips to help you use the word livre effectively:
1. Use livre as a noun Livre is a noun, which means it is used to name a person, place, thing, or idea. In French, it is used to refer to a book.
For example, "J'ai achet un livre" means "I bought a book."
2. Use livre in the plural form In French, the plural form of livre is livres.
For example, "J'ai achet plusieurs livres" means "I bought several books."
3. Use livre with adjectives You can use adjectives to describe a livre.
For example, "J'ai achet un livre intressant" means "I bought an interesting book."
4. Use livre with verbs You can use verbs with livre to describe actions related to books.
For example, "Je lis un livre" means "I am reading a book."
5. Use livre in idiomatic expressions Livre is also used in many idiomatic expressions in French.
For example, "mettre son nez dans les livres" means "to bury oneself in books."
6. Use livre in different contexts Livre can be used in different contexts, such as in literature, education, and entertainment.
For example, "La littrature franaise est riche en livres classiques" means "French literature is rich in classic books."
In conclusion, livre is a versatile word that is used in many different contexts in the French language. By following these tips, you can use livre effectively in your conversations and writing.
